The Application Support Specialist is responsible for the development, implementation, optimization, documentation, and knowledge management of all software applications. The Application Support Specialist will identify, troubleshoot and resolve problems encountered by enterprise‑wide users of software solutions; provide technical support to end‑users regarding software; facilitate data collection, validation, and delivery from software applications; provide technical expertise to end‑users regarding optimal set‑up for software;
document training materials and software documentation; research and validate software solutions; plan and implement complex software solutions; develop and train users in various software applications; plan for, develop, and implement software upgrades; and perform related work as required.
- Associate’s degree in related field or two (2) years related experience.
- Experience in a healthcare setting is preferred.
- Excellent oral and written communication skills are required.
